diff --git a/.github/workflows/claude-code-review.yml b/.github/workflows/claude-code-review.yml index 6afbd934..fafc5383 100644 --- a/.github/workflows/claude-code-review.yml +++ b/.github/workflows/claude-code-review.yml @@ -24,7 +24,7 @@ jobs: steps: - name: Checkout repository - uses: actions/checkout@v4 + uses: actions/checkout@v6 with: fetch-depth: 0 diff --git a/.github/workflows/claude.yml b/.github/workflows/claude.yml index 4f5e0d80..77200d4c 100644 --- a/.github/workflows/claude.yml +++ b/.github/workflows/claude.yml @@ -24,7 +24,7 @@ jobs: steps: - name: Checkout repository - uses: actions/checkout@v4 + uses: actions/checkout@v6 with: fetch-depth: 0 diff --git a/.github/workflows/codeql.yml b/.github/workflows/codeql.yml index 0adca7fa..67cf239a 100644 --- a/.github/workflows/codeql.yml +++ b/.github/workflows/codeql.yml @@ -61,7 +61,7 @@ jobs: steps: - name: Checkout repository - uses: actions/checkout@v4 + uses: actions/checkout@v6 - name: Configure AWS credentials for vault access if: matrix.language == 'java' diff --git a/.github/workflows/ephemeral-cloud-infra.yml b/.github/workflows/ephemeral-cloud-infra.yml index cb392581..9f4d295a 100644 --- a/.github/workflows/ephemeral-cloud-infra.yml +++ b/.github/workflows/ephemeral-cloud-infra.yml @@ -124,7 +124,7 @@ jobs: permission-contents: read - name: Checkout liquibase-infrastructure - uses: actions/checkout@v4 + uses: actions/checkout@v6 with: ref: master repository: liquibase/liquibase-infrastructure diff --git a/.github/workflows/extension-attach-artifact-release.yml b/.github/workflows/extension-attach-artifact-release.yml index 3008883e..2f89371e 100644 --- a/.github/workflows/extension-attach-artifact-release.yml +++ b/.github/workflows/extension-attach-artifact-release.yml @@ -77,7 +77,7 @@ jobs: concurrency: group: attach-artifact-${{ github.ref }}-${{ matrix.os }} steps: - - uses: actions/checkout@v4 + - uses: actions/checkout@v6 - name: Configure AWS credentials for vault access uses: aws-actions/configure-aws-credentials@v5 @@ -226,7 +226,7 @@ jobs: name: Combine Jars runs-on: ubuntu-latest steps: - - uses: actions/checkout@v4 + - uses: actions/checkout@v6 - name: Download Ubuntu Artifacts uses: actions/download-artifact@v6 @@ -297,7 +297,7 @@ jobs: - run: sleep 30 if: ${{ inputs.dry_run == false }} - - uses: actions/checkout@v4 + - uses: actions/checkout@v6 - name: Configure AWS credentials for vault access uses: aws-actions/configure-aws-credentials@v5 diff --git a/.github/workflows/extension-automated-release.yml b/.github/workflows/extension-automated-release.yml index d3a25002..812f60a6 100644 --- a/.github/workflows/extension-automated-release.yml +++ b/.github/workflows/extension-automated-release.yml @@ -190,7 +190,7 @@ jobs: repositories: ${{ matrix.repository }} - name: Checkout repository - uses: actions/checkout@v4 + uses: actions/checkout@v6 with: repository: "liquibase/${{ matrix.repository }}" token: ${{ steps.get-token.outputs.token }} diff --git a/.github/workflows/extension-release-prepare.yml b/.github/workflows/extension-release-prepare.yml index fae62ffb..d59ee0da 100644 --- a/.github/workflows/extension-release-prepare.yml +++ b/.github/workflows/extension-release-prepare.yml @@ -46,7 +46,7 @@ jobs: parse-json-secrets: true - name: Checkout code - uses: actions/checkout@v4 + uses: actions/checkout@v6 with: ref: main diff --git a/.github/workflows/extension-release-published.yml b/.github/workflows/extension-release-published.yml index d8ec7e37..670a3fbe 100644 --- a/.github/workflows/extension-release-published.yml +++ b/.github/workflows/extension-release-published.yml @@ -62,7 +62,7 @@ jobs: runs-on: ubuntu-latest needs: maven-release steps: - - uses: actions/checkout@v4 + - uses: actions/checkout@v6 - name: Configure AWS credentials for vault access uses: aws-actions/configure-aws-credentials@v5 @@ -229,7 +229,7 @@ jobs: if: ${{ inputs.dry_run == true }} runs-on: ubuntu-latest steps: - - uses: actions/checkout@v4 + - uses: actions/checkout@v6 - name: Configure AWS credentials for vault access uses: aws-actions/configure-aws-credentials@v5 @@ -432,7 +432,7 @@ jobs: runs-on: ubuntu-22.04 steps: - name: Download xsd files - uses: actions/checkout@v4 + uses: actions/checkout@v6 with: # Relative path under $GITHUB_WORKSPACE to place the repository path: ${{ github.event.repository.name }} diff --git a/.github/workflows/extension-release-rollback.yml b/.github/workflows/extension-release-rollback.yml index 4baec166..f1ffc17a 100644 --- a/.github/workflows/extension-release-rollback.yml +++ b/.github/workflows/extension-release-rollback.yml @@ -41,7 +41,7 @@ jobs: parse-json-secrets: true - name: Checkout code - uses: actions/checkout@v4 + uses: actions/checkout@v6 with: ref: main diff --git a/.github/workflows/fossa_ai.yml b/.github/workflows/fossa_ai.yml index e2659cc0..c5abdce6 100644 --- a/.github/workflows/fossa_ai.yml +++ b/.github/workflows/fossa_ai.yml @@ -30,7 +30,7 @@ jobs: steps: - name: Checkout Code - uses: actions/checkout@v4 + uses: actions/checkout@v6 with: ref: ${{ github.ref }} fetch-depth: 0 diff --git a/.github/workflows/generate-upload-enterprise-3p-fossa-report.yml b/.github/workflows/generate-upload-enterprise-3p-fossa-report.yml index d3c7113c..385005a3 100644 --- a/.github/workflows/generate-upload-enterprise-3p-fossa-report.yml +++ b/.github/workflows/generate-upload-enterprise-3p-fossa-report.yml @@ -22,7 +22,7 @@ jobs: id-token: write # Required for OIDC to assume the role steps: - name: Checkout Code - uses: actions/checkout@v4 + uses: actions/checkout@v6 with: ref: ${{ github.ref }} diff --git a/.github/workflows/lth-docker.yml b/.github/workflows/lth-docker.yml index a6e37e48..f230dcdb 100644 --- a/.github/workflows/lth-docker.yml +++ b/.github/workflows/lth-docker.yml @@ -18,7 +18,7 @@ jobs: steps: - name: Checkout code # Checkout the code from the repository - uses: actions/checkout@v4 + uses: actions/checkout@v6 - name: Configure AWS Credentials uses: aws-actions/configure-aws-credentials@v5 diff --git a/.github/workflows/os-extension-test.yml b/.github/workflows/os-extension-test.yml index 4a7336ec..d5c14611 100644 --- a/.github/workflows/os-extension-test.yml +++ b/.github/workflows/os-extension-test.yml @@ -72,7 +72,7 @@ jobs: ,/vault/liquibase parse-json-secrets: true - - uses: actions/checkout@v4 + - uses: actions/checkout@v6 with: ref: ${{ github.event.pull_request.head.sha || github.ref }} @@ -202,7 +202,7 @@ jobs: ,/vault/liquibase parse-json-secrets: true - - uses: actions/checkout@v4 + - uses: actions/checkout@v6 with: ref: ${{ github.event.pull_request.head.sha || github.ref }} diff --git a/.github/workflows/owasp-scanner.yml b/.github/workflows/owasp-scanner.yml index fe9b872d..fb97e422 100644 --- a/.github/workflows/owasp-scanner.yml +++ b/.github/workflows/owasp-scanner.yml @@ -48,7 +48,7 @@ jobs: parse-json-secrets: true - name: Checkout code - uses: actions/checkout@v4 + uses: actions/checkout@v6 with: repository: liquibase/${{ inputs.repository }} ref: ${{ inputs.branch }} diff --git a/.github/workflows/package.yml b/.github/workflows/package.yml index e9fedfb8..02fe7555 100644 --- a/.github/workflows/package.yml +++ b/.github/workflows/package.yml @@ -125,7 +125,7 @@ jobs: permission-contents: write permission-actions: write - - uses: actions/checkout@v4 + - uses: actions/checkout@v6 - name: Set up Java uses: actions/setup-java@v5 @@ -1008,7 +1008,7 @@ jobs: repositories: liquibase - name: Checkout code - uses: actions/checkout@v4 + uses: actions/checkout@v6 with: repository: liquibase/liquibase token: ${{ steps.get-token.outputs.token }} diff --git a/.github/workflows/pom-release-published.yml b/.github/workflows/pom-release-published.yml index d64734f8..3f32558c 100644 --- a/.github/workflows/pom-release-published.yml +++ b/.github/workflows/pom-release-published.yml @@ -13,7 +13,7 @@ jobs: release: runs-on: ubuntu-latest steps: - - uses: actions/checkout@v4 + - uses: actions/checkout@v6 - name: Configure AWS Credentials uses: aws-actions/configure-aws-credentials@v5 diff --git a/.github/workflows/pro-extension-build-for-liquibase.yml b/.github/workflows/pro-extension-build-for-liquibase.yml index 85e67060..3694f8d0 100644 --- a/.github/workflows/pro-extension-build-for-liquibase.yml +++ b/.github/workflows/pro-extension-build-for-liquibase.yml @@ -106,7 +106,7 @@ jobs: permission-contents: read permission-packages: write - - uses: actions/checkout@v4 + - uses: actions/checkout@v6 with: repository: ${{ inputs.repository || github.repository }} ref: ${{ inputs.branch }} @@ -272,7 +272,7 @@ jobs: permission-contents: read permission-packages: write - - uses: actions/checkout@v4 + - uses: actions/checkout@v6 with: repository: ${{ inputs.repository || github.repository }} token: ${{ steps.get-token.outputs.token }} diff --git a/.github/workflows/pro-extension-test.yml b/.github/workflows/pro-extension-test.yml index d34003e7..c6347e3f 100644 --- a/.github/workflows/pro-extension-test.yml +++ b/.github/workflows/pro-extension-test.yml @@ -111,7 +111,7 @@ jobs: role-to-assume: ${{ env.AWS_GITHUB_OIDC_ROLE_ARN_S3_GHA }} aws-region: us-east-1 - - uses: actions/checkout@v4 + - uses: actions/checkout@v6 with: ref: ${{ github.event.pull_request.head.sha || github.ref }} @@ -323,7 +323,7 @@ jobs: role-to-assume: ${{ env.AWS_GITHUB_OIDC_ROLE_ARN_S3_GHA }} aws-region: us-east-1 - - uses: actions/checkout@v4 + - uses: actions/checkout@v6 with: ref: ${{ github.event.pull_request.head.sha || github.ref }} @@ -487,7 +487,7 @@ jobs: name: Combine Jars runs-on: ubuntu-latest steps: - - uses: actions/checkout@v4 + - uses: actions/checkout@v6 with: ref: ${{ github.event.pull_request.head.sha || github.ref }} @@ -594,7 +594,7 @@ jobs: role-to-assume: ${{ env.AWS_GITHUB_OIDC_ROLE_ARN_S3_GHA }} aws-region: us-east-1 - - uses: actions/checkout@v4 + - uses: actions/checkout@v6 with: ref: ${{ github.event.pull_request.head.sha || github.ref }} diff --git a/.github/workflows/publish-for-liquibase.yml b/.github/workflows/publish-for-liquibase.yml index 78689e89..fbe0de12 100644 --- a/.github/workflows/publish-for-liquibase.yml +++ b/.github/workflows/publish-for-liquibase.yml @@ -77,7 +77,7 @@ jobs: permission-packages: write - name: Checkout code - uses: actions/checkout@v4 + uses: actions/checkout@v6 with: repository: ${{ inputs.repository }} token: ${{ steps.get-token.outputs.token }} diff --git a/.github/workflows/sonar-jest-coverage.yml b/.github/workflows/sonar-jest-coverage.yml index 1440042a..a565ae8c 100644 --- a/.github/workflows/sonar-jest-coverage.yml +++ b/.github/workflows/sonar-jest-coverage.yml @@ -11,7 +11,7 @@ jobs: name: SonarCloud runs-on: ubuntu-latest steps: - - uses: actions/checkout@v4 + - uses: actions/checkout@v6 - name: Set up Node.js uses: actions/setup-node@v6 diff --git a/.github/workflows/sonar-pull-request.yml b/.github/workflows/sonar-pull-request.yml index 539acdee..38de7634 100644 --- a/.github/workflows/sonar-pull-request.yml +++ b/.github/workflows/sonar-pull-request.yml @@ -30,7 +30,7 @@ jobs: runs-on: ubuntu-latest steps: - - uses: actions/checkout@v4 + - uses: actions/checkout@v6 with: fetch-depth: 0 # Shallow clones should be disabled for a better relevancy of analysis diff --git a/.github/workflows/sonar-push.yml b/.github/workflows/sonar-push.yml index fc9f5498..7517f68f 100644 --- a/.github/workflows/sonar-push.yml +++ b/.github/workflows/sonar-push.yml @@ -28,7 +28,7 @@ jobs: AWS_REGION: us-east-1 steps: - - uses: actions/checkout@v4 + - uses: actions/checkout@v6 with: fetch-depth: 0 # Shallow clones should be disabled for a better relevancy of analysis diff --git a/.github/workflows/sonar-test-scan.yml b/.github/workflows/sonar-test-scan.yml index 2ae9e623..2621468b 100644 --- a/.github/workflows/sonar-test-scan.yml +++ b/.github/workflows/sonar-test-scan.yml @@ -65,7 +65,7 @@ jobs: working-directory: ./${{ inputs.sonarRootPath }} steps: - - uses: actions/checkout@v4 + - uses: actions/checkout@v6 with: fetch-depth: 0 # Shallow clones should be disabled for a better relevancy of analysis ref: ${{ github.event.pull_request.head.sha || github.event.after}} diff --git a/.github/workflows/sonar.yml b/.github/workflows/sonar.yml index 38359bb8..bb82e3b5 100644 --- a/.github/workflows/sonar.yml +++ b/.github/workflows/sonar.yml @@ -9,7 +9,7 @@ jobs: id-token: write contents: read steps: - - uses: actions/checkout@v4 + - uses: actions/checkout@v6 with: # Disabling shallow clones is recommended for improving the relevancy of reporting fetch-depth: 0 diff --git a/.github/workflows/subtree-sync.yml b/.github/workflows/subtree-sync.yml index cc98f4e2..39eaf634 100644 --- a/.github/workflows/subtree-sync.yml +++ b/.github/workflows/subtree-sync.yml @@ -72,7 +72,7 @@ jobs: permission-metadata: read - name: Checkout repository - uses: actions/checkout@v4 + uses: actions/checkout@v6 with: token: ${{ steps.get-token.outputs.token }} fetch-depth: 0 # Required for subtree operations to work correctly diff --git a/.github/workflows/trigger-enterprise-fossa-third-party-license-report.yml b/.github/workflows/trigger-enterprise-fossa-third-party-license-report.yml index dd50d774..fc620cf3 100644 --- a/.github/workflows/trigger-enterprise-fossa-third-party-license-report.yml +++ b/.github/workflows/trigger-enterprise-fossa-third-party-license-report.yml @@ -117,7 +117,7 @@ jobs: ,/vault/liquibase parse-json-secrets: true - name: Checkout code - uses: actions/checkout@v4 + uses: actions/checkout@v6 with: repository: liquibase/build-logic ref: main @@ -190,7 +190,7 @@ jobs: runs-on: ubuntu-latest steps: - name: Checkout code - uses: actions/checkout@v4 + uses: actions/checkout@v6 - name: Configure AWS Credentials uses: aws-actions/configure-aws-credentials@v5 diff --git a/.github/workflows/verify-package-availability.yml b/.github/workflows/verify-package-availability.yml index 59191a50..3b426a93 100644 --- a/.github/workflows/verify-package-availability.yml +++ b/.github/workflows/verify-package-availability.yml @@ -23,7 +23,7 @@ jobs: branch_exists: ${{ steps.check-placeholder-branch.outputs.branch_exists }} steps: - name: Checkout - uses: actions/checkout@v4 + uses: actions/checkout@v6 with: repository: liquibase/liquibase @@ -66,7 +66,7 @@ jobs: echo "Latest SDKMAN version: $SDKMAN_OSS_VERSION" - name: Checkout code - uses: actions/checkout@v4 + uses: actions/checkout@v6 with: repository: liquibase/liquibase @@ -133,7 +133,7 @@ jobs: uses: ./.github/actions/setup-aws-vault - name: Checkout - uses: actions/checkout@v4 + uses: actions/checkout@v6 - name: Get Latest GitHub Version id: oss-latest-version